計算機程序設計語言有哪幾種
2023-05-24 16:02:54 閱讀(124)
最簡單的計算機程序設計語言是什么,初學者應該先學哪種語言?
概念的定義非常非常重要,我不知道你說的是什么簡單?如果是功能簡單:我認為匯編語言最簡單,它只提供最基本的功能,存儲、加載、運算、條件分支,這是最接近硬件的一個語言,所有的高級語言在解釋器、編譯器之間轉來轉去之后,還是要轉換成匯編語言所對應的機器碼(匯編語言是給人看的,機器碼是給機器看的,二者是一個程序的不同表示罷了)。如果是學起來簡單:我認為目前最容易上手和學習的是Python,它沒有類似C/C++強類型語言那么多麻煩的細節,簡明而又貼近自然語言的語法,不需要編譯,能夠讓新手在初學的時候能更關注編程的過程本身——即如何程序本身模型和函數過程的構建,而不必花太多時間去學習如何表達這些過程。
高級程序設計語言出現在計算機的第幾代。詳細解答下。一定要絕對正確的哦?
出現在第二代。在上個世紀六十年代左右。出現的高級語言有fortran和c。具體的翻翻《計算機導論》,絕對正確!
程序設計語言與計算機語言一樣嗎?
計算機程序設計語言和計算機編程語言有區別,具體如下: 一、內容不同計算機程序設計語言:計算機程序設計語言包括定義計算機程序的語法規則。計算機編程語言:計算機編程語言包括機器語言、匯編語言、高級語言。 二、作用不同計算機程序設計語言:計算機程序設計語言主要用于程序員能夠準確地定義計算機所需要使用的數據,并精確地定義在不同情況下所應當采取的行動。計算機編程語言:計算機編程語言主要用于設計者通過計算機的硬件結構賦予計算機的操作功能。 三、特點不同計算機程序設計語言:計算機程序設計語言具有操作符簡單、弱類型等特點。計算機編程語言:計算機編程語言具有靈活、直接執行和速度快等特點。
什么是一種比較接近自然語言和數字表達式的計算機程序設計語言?
高級語言是一種比較接近自然語言和數學表達式的計算機程序設計語言。一般用高級語言編寫的程序稱為“源程序”,不能被計算機直接識別和運行,必須通過翻譯程序翻譯成機器指令序列后,才能被計算機識別和運行。 要把用高級語言編寫的源程序翻譯成機器指令,通常有編譯和解釋兩種方式。
計算機程序設計語言是怎么組成的?
我們知道,要使計算機按人的意圖運行,就必須使計算機懂得人的意圖,接受人的命令。 人要和機器交換信息,就必須要解決一個語言問題。 為此,人們給計算機設計了一種特殊語言,這就是程序設計語言。 程序設計語言是一種形式語言。 語言和基本單位是語句,而語句又是由確定的字符串和一些用來組織它們成為有確定意義的組合規則所組成。
計算機中什么是類語言?
就是面向對象的語言,編程的時候把需要操作的東西當成一個個物品一樣對待 類class是一種面向對象的程序設計語言中,對具有相同屬性和方法的一組對象的集合。它為屬于該類的所有對象提供了統一的抽象描述。 類是對象的模板,對象是類的實例。
計算機中什么是類語言?
類就是表示有同一特征的事物,比如學生類、動物類。定義一個類后,在“{ }”中間寫這類東西所擁有的屬性及可以實現的行為,比如說 學生類 Student() { 可以定義年級、姓名等屬性; 還可以定義學生可以做的行為,也就是函數,比如借書、選課等。
計算機語言的分類及特點?
計算機語言分為機器語言、匯編語言及高級語言。其特點分別是: 機器語言全部由0和1組成,是直接能被機器所接受的語言。機器語言不容易記憶,程序惠安難度大,調試修改煩瑣,但是執行速度快。 匯編語言是第二代程序設計語言,能徹底反映計算機中CPU的內部結構,用它可以向計算機發出該機器可以執行的命令。匯編語言存在明顯的局限性,尤其依賴于具體的機型,不具有通用性和可移植性。 高級語言是獨立于計算機硬件結構,使得同一程序可以在不同的計算機系統上運行,可移植性好,同時它可以讓用戶使用面向問題的形式,而不是用面向計算機的形式描述任務。
計算機語言的分類及特點?
機器語言,純2進制代碼,只有0和1,這些機器真正能懂的操作代碼 匯編語言,在機器語言的基礎上加上了英文縮寫,方便了開發人員,但依然非常難讀和難懂。 高級語言,目前一般使用的都是高級語言,如BASIC、C、Pathon這些。都是英文描述習慣加縮寫指令碼這樣的形式,易讀易懂。
未經允許不得轉載,或轉載時需注明出處